Livelock Avoidance Strategies

Mechanism

Livelock avoidance strategies in crypto derivatives refer to architectural protocols designed to prevent circular wait conditions where multiple processes continuously change states without advancing the system. These strategies ensure that execution engines, liquidity providers, and smart contracts maintain forward progress during periods of extreme volatility or high network congestion. By implementing deterministic ordering and priority-based resource allocation, these systems mitigate the risk of infinite loops occurring within decentralized matching engines.
